Brighton Eyeing Ahanor: A Potential Summer Signing

Brighton and Hove Albion have expressed interest in acquiring the young Italian talent, Honest Ahanor, from Atalanta, according to reports from Italy. The Premier League side is looking to bolster their squad with the addition of the promising defender, who has garnered attention following his performances in the past season.

According to Gianluca Di Marzio of Sky Sport, Brighton representatives have been actively meeting in Milan over the past few days, where discussions about Ahanor's potential transfer have taken place. However, it is important to note that no formal negotiations have yet begun.

Atalanta's Stance on Ahanor

Atalanta is not under pressure to sell players this summer, particularly with significant funds expected from the sales of Marco Palestra to Chelsea for a reported €60 million and Ederson to Manchester United for €45 million. This financial stability could make it challenging for Brighton to negotiate a deal for Ahanor, who has a contract with Atalanta until the summer of 2028.

Ahanor joined Atalanta from Genoa last summer for €20 million, making him the second-most expensive Italian 17-year-old in history. During the 2025-26 season, Ahanor made 35 appearances across all competitions, showcasing his potential with 22 matches in Serie A and nine in the Champions League.

As Brighton looks to enhance their defensive options, Ahanor's youth and experience at the top levels of Italian football could make him a valuable addition to their squad. However, the club will need to navigate Atalanta's firm stance on their player if they wish to secure his services this summer.
